OUTLOOK

Hardeman echoed the sentiments of many league coaches when he said, “The race should be wide open. There’s not one dominant team out there. I really like our chances, more so than any other year I’ve been here.” Abbott is one reason the Warriors’ coach is optimistic. The returning all-league forward averaged 14 points and five rebounds last season and wants to lead Troy to its first league title since 1986. Peterson returns after starting at guard last season and Parmenter was the team’s sixth man. Hardeman said one of the team’s strengths is its shooting, and Abbott, Sand and Parmenter should provide the firepower from the perimeter and three-point range. Balancing the outside attack, Klepper, Richardson and Widdison, standouts from the junior varsity, are three wide bodies who give the Warriors rebounding bulk and inside-scoring punch. “They look more like football players,” Hardeman said. Hampson could also make an impact. He started last season with the sophomore team, but improved so quickly that he finished as a JV starter, averaging 13 points over the final four games.
